Air Freight Costs and Times Rise From Netherlands to China

Air Freight Costs and Times Rise From Netherlands to China

This article delves into the duration and cost of air freight from the Netherlands to China. Air freight duration is affected by factors such as peak season, flight frequency, weather, cargo characteristics, and destination airport. Freight costs are primarily determined by cargo weight, volume, transportation method, and additional services, generally ranging from $5 to $15 per kilogram. Understanding these factors helps optimize logistics planning and control transportation costs.

UPS Adds Air Conditioning to 5000 Trucks After Teamsters Deal

UPS Adds Air Conditioning to 5000 Trucks After Teamsters Deal

UPS is installing air conditioning in 5,000 delivery vehicles, fulfilling its agreement with the Teamsters union to improve working conditions for its drivers. This initiative aims to enhance driver comfort and safety, particularly during hot weather. Simultaneously, UPS is actively addressing operational challenges to maintain and improve its overall efficiency. This investment reflects UPS's commitment to its employees and its dedication to providing reliable service while navigating evolving demands.
